____sure our Father in heaven is blessing us and knows what He is doing when we put our trust in Him and we still lose our job, are laid low with a terminal illness, lose a child to the grim reaper, or some other tragedy that makes life here very uncomfortable, or even seemingly not worth living?

How many people do we offend when we receive some major income raise, or have a beautiful baby, or get safely to our destination without a problem, and we praise the Lord for taking care of us so thoughtfully, all the while someone in earshot has just suffered some loss just the opposite of our positive gain.

Can we or they safely assume we've been blest while they have not, maybe under our breath so we don't make waves? How can we give praise for gifts from God openly, to glorify Him, without making others feel somehow God isn't blessing them as much or as well as others/us. Is it possible not to offend any and still give God credit where credit is due?

"If possible, so far as it depends on you, be at peace with all men."Romans 12:18 NASB

No. Who's to know who is not being blessed and who is? We are short-sighted and don't see the bigger picture.

The Bible counsels us to give thanks in all things. Not FOR all things, but IN all things. Those who trust in the Lord have the promise that "all things work together for good to them who love God, who are the called according to His purpose"

When we believe it like that, we don't ride the roller coaster of "that time I was blessed, this time I'm not". We all have our times of mountains and blessings. Neither can prevent God from glorifying His name in our situation.

It's all in the attitude of the individual, and whether they really trust God. I have found personally that the most difficult situations in my life have become the greatest blessings in my life, as I allowed God to work in and through them. So no matter what comes, I still feel truly blessed. I may not FEEL that at first, but it always comes.

We have no business withholding praise and thankfulness just because some around feel that God is against them. If we really knew everything, we would find that in most cases, those who feel most blessed, and most thankful, have often had some very bad experiences. Some well-known examples are Corrie Ten Boom and Joni Earickson Tada.

DGrimm, I don't feel that all bad things come from the devil, at least not all the things that we tend to consider to be bad. Sometimes they come from our own choices, and God lets us experience the natural results so that we may learn from them. In this way, he turns those experiences into blessings.

My husband has as good as lost his job, and our future is totally uncertain, but I still fell greatly blessed. I know that our future is in God's hands. When I told my non-Adventist Christian friend about it, she said that the devil has really been working. I said, no this is not Satan's work. God is using it to bless us in a different way.

Sometimes even things that don't come from our own choices are still not necessarily from the devil. My brother was hospitalized last week and had his gall bladder removed. After the way all the circumstances worked in that situation, my unbelieving younger sister said something to my mom that shows that she's thinking it couldn't be just coincidence. This has gotten her attention, and maybe my brother's too. He's also an unbeliever, though not so resistant toward spiritual things as that sister is.
